Why Are Oven Rack Guards Essential for Safety in Your Kitchen?

Oven rack guards are essential for safety in your kitchen because they prevent burns and injuries during food preparation. They act as a protective barrier that reduces the risk of accidentally touching hot oven racks.

According to the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A), safety measures in the kitchen, including protective devices like oven rack guards, are crucial in preventing accidents and injuries caused by exposure to high temperatures.

The underlying reasons for the importance of oven rack guards include the high temperatures that oven racks can reach during cooking. Hot metal can cause severe burns when touched accidentally. Additionally, oven racks can shift or fall out of place during use, presenting a danger to anyone nearby. Oven rack guards effectively minimize these risks.

Technical terms related to kitchen safety include burn injury, which refers to damage to skin or tissue caused by heat, and thermal conductivity, which is the property of materials to transfer heat. Oven rack guards are often made of insulating materials that lower thermal conductivity, hence providing a safer cooking environment.

Oven rack guards function by enveloping the edges of the oven racks. They absorb heat and minimize direct contact with skin. This barrier helps maintain a safe distance between the cook’s hands and the hot metal surface. When reaching into a hot oven, oven rack guards can prevent accidental contact with the rack itself.

Specific conditions that highlight the need for oven rack guards include baking projects that require frequent opening of the oven. For example, a busy cook might reach in to check on biscuits or cakes, increasing the likelihood of accidentally touching the racks. In such scenarios, the additional layer of protection offered by oven rack guards is invaluable to prevent burns or falls.

What Makes Heat-Resistant Silicone an Ideal Material for Oven Rack Guards?

Heat-resistant silicone is an ideal material for oven rack guards due to its ability to withstand high temperatures without melting or degrading.

Key attributes of heat-resistant silicone that contribute to its suitability for oven rack guards include:
1. High-temperature resistance
2. Flexibility and elasticity
3. Non-stick surface
4. Durability and longevity
5. Easy cleaning
6. Safety and non-toxicity

These attributes ensure effective performance and user satisfaction. Understanding these points helps clarify why heat-resistant silicone is a preferred choice.

  1. High-Temperature Resistance:
    High-temperature resistance is a defining characteristic of heat-resistant silicone. This material can typically withstand temperatures up to 500°F (260°C) without compromising its structure. This property allows it to protect oven racks from hot cookware without melting or deforming, making it reliable for kitchen use.

  2. Flexibility and Elasticity:
    Flexibility and elasticity allow heat-resistant silicone to bend and conform to various shapes. This characteristic makes it easy to install and remove from oven racks. It ensures a secure fit, preventing slips during use, which adds convenience for users. Its adaptability also accommodates different rack sizes and configurations.

  3. Non-Stick Surface:
    The non-stick surface of heat-resistant silicone helps prevent food from sticking to the surface. This feature simplifies cooking and cleaning, as users do not need to scrub food residues off the guards. It enhances the overall cooking experience by ensuring easy removal of dishes and promoting better food presentation.

  4. Durability and Longevity:
    Durability and longevity are notable benefits of heat-resistant silicone. This material does not wear out easily, even with frequent exposure to heat. Studies show that silicone products can last for years with proper care. Consumers appreciate the economic advantage of a long-lasting product that retains its effectiveness.

  5. Easy Cleaning:
    Heat-resistant silicone is easy to clean, as it is often dishwasher safe. Users can quickly wash it by hand or place it in the dishwasher for convenient maintenance. This attribute meets the demands of busy kitchens where efficient cleaning practices are essential.

  6. Safety and Non-Toxicity:
    Safety and non-toxicity are critical factors for kitchen materials. Heat-resistant silicone is food-safe and does not release harmful chemicals when heated. This assurance is vital for maintaining health standards in food preparation areas. Manufacturers often certify this aspect, giving consumers peace of mind about their kitchen tools.

What Key Features Should High-Quality Oven Rack Guards Have?

High-quality oven rack guards should have the following key features: durability, heat resistance, ease of installation, and compatibility with various rack sizes.

  1. Durability
  2. Heat Resistance
  3. Ease of Installation
  4. Compatibility with Various Rack Sizes

These features ensure that oven rack guards fulfill their function effectively and meet diverse user needs.

  1. Durability: High-quality oven rack guards should exhibit durability. This means they can withstand repeated use without significant wear. Materials such as silicone or heavy-duty metal are commonly used for this purpose. A durable guard can last several years, ensuring ongoing protection for users’ hands and arms while accessing the oven.

  2. Heat Resistance: High-quality oven rack guards must possess heat resistance. This feature protects the guard from melting or deforming under high temperatures. Silicone options typically withstand temperatures up to 500°F (260°C), while metal guards can endure even higher heat levels. This property is crucial for maintaining safety and functionality during oven use.

  3. Ease of Installation: High-quality oven rack guards should ensure ease of installation. Simple mounting mechanisms, such as clips or hooks, are preferable. Users should be able to attach or remove the guards without tools. This convenience is particularly beneficial for individuals who frequently adjust their cooking setups.

  4. Compatibility with Various Rack Sizes: High-quality oven rack guards must demonstrate compatibility with various rack sizes. This attribute allows for versatile use in different oven models. Adjustable or universal designs cater to a broader user base, thereby making the guards more appealing and practical for home cooks and professional chefs alike.

What Are the Best Practices for the Care and Maintenance of Oven Rack Guards?

The best practices for the care and maintenance of oven rack guards include regular cleaning, proper installation, avoidance of abrasive cleaning tools, and periodic inspections.

  1. Regular Cleaning
  2. Proper Installation
  3. Avoidance of Abrasive Cleaning Tools
  4. Periodic Inspections

Regular cleaning is essential for maintaining the effectiveness of oven rack guards. Oven rack guards can accumulate grease and food particles over time, which can affect their performance. Keeping them clean ensures that they continue to protect the racks and the oven.

Proper installation involves securing the guards correctly onto the oven racks. This guarantees that they stay in place during use, preventing any potential accidents or spills. Users should always refer to the manufacturer’s instructions for the correct installation process.

Avoiding abrasive cleaning tools preserves the surface of the oven rack guards. Scrubbing pads or harsh chemicals can scratch and degrade the material. Instead, using soft cloths and non-abrasive cleaners is recommended to maintain their longevity.

Periodic inspections help to identify any wear and tear on the oven rack guards. Regular checks allow users to replace damaged guards before they fail to perform their function. This practice is especially important for guards made of materials that may degrade over time.

By following these best practices, users can enhance the performance and lifespan of their oven rack guards, ensuring optimal safety and functionality in their kitchen.
